TV Presenter Stabbed in London, Allegedly by Iran-Recruited Attackers

A UK court has heard that a TV presenter was stabbed in a London street by two men allegedly recruited by the Iranian government. CCTV footage reportedly captured the incident.

  • TV presenter allegedly stabbed by two men in London.
  • Prosecutors claim attackers were recruited by the Iranian government.
  • CCTV footage reportedly shows the incident, with attackers described as 'laughing'.

A London court has been presented with allegations that a television presenter was subjected to a street stabbing by two individuals reportedly recruited by the Iranian government. Prosecutors detailed the incident, which they claim was captured on CCTV, showing the men involved in the attack described as 'laughing'. This serious accusation has emerged during ongoing legal proceedings, shedding light on the potential involvement of a foreign state in acts of violence on British soil.

The court heard that the alleged attack took place in a London street, though specific details regarding the location and the presenter's identity have been withheld for legal reasons at this stage of reporting.
